Maasai cuisine is heavily reliant on livestock, particularly cattle, which are central to the Maasai culture. The Maasai are known for their distinct diet, which includes meat, milk, and occasionally blood, all of which are used in various forms in their cooking. Maasai cuisine is distinct in its simplicity, often revolving around meat (especially beef), milk, and occasionally blood, all of which come from the cattle that are central to the Maasai way of life. This course will take you through the process of preparing dishes like Nyama Choma (grilled meat), which is a favorite among the Maasai and is often enjoyed during celebrations or social gatherings, as well as Mursik, a traditional fermented milk beverage. These dishes are not only tasty but are also a representation of the Maasai culture and their connection to their environment.
In addition to learning how to make these iconic dishes, the course will also teach you about the significance of these ingredients within the Maasai community. For instance, meat, milk, and blood are considered sacred and are integral to Maasai life, often being used in ceremonies and rituals.
